#7300a7 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7300a7 is composed of 45.1% red, 0% green and 65.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31.1% cyan, 100% magenta, 0% yellow and 34.5% black. It has a hue angle of 281.3 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 32.7%. #7300a7 color hex could be obtained by blending #e600ff with #00004f. Closest websafe color is: #660099.

#7300a7 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7300a7 has RGB values of R:115, G:0, B:167 and CMYK values of C:0.31, M:1, Y:0,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 7536807.
